How to Make Easy Vegetable Soup
Creating this Easy Vegetable Soup is a stress-free process! Just follow these steps, and you’ll have a delicious pot of soup bubbling away in no time.
Ingredients:
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 carrots, diced
- 2 celery stalks,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 zucchini, diced
- 1 bell pepper, chopped
- 4 cups vegetable broth
- 1 can diced tomatoes
- 1 teaspoon dried basil
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ley for garnish
Directions:
-
Step 1: Preparation
In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ium heat.
-
Step 2: Sautéing Vegetables
Add the onion, carrots, and celery, and sauté until softened, about 5-7 minutes.
-
Step 3: Mixing in Additional Veggies
Stir in the garlic, zucchini, and bell pepper, and cook for an additional 3-4 minutes.
-
Step 4: Cooking the Soup
Pour in the vegetable broth and diced tomatoes. Add basil, oregano,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for about 20-25 minutes.
-
Step 5: Finishing Touches
Adjust seasoning if needed and ser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.

How to Store Easy Vegetable Soup
To store the soup, let it cool completely and then transfer it to airtight containers. It can be kept in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. If you’d like to freeze it, use freezer-safe containers or bags, and store it for up to 3 months. Just make sure to leave some space at the top of the containers, as the soup will expand when frozen.
Expert Tips for Perfect Easy Vegetable Soup
- Mix and match vegetables based on what you have; sweet potatoes, green beans, or spinach make excellent additions.
- For extra flavor, sauté a bit of tomato paste with the vegetables to intensify the taste.
- Don’t skip the fresh herbs for garnish; they add a pop of flavor and color!
- If you prefer a smoother texture, you can blend the soup with an immersion blender until it’s creamy.
Delicious Variations
- Mediterranean Style: Add chickpeas and spinach, and season with lemon juice and feta cheese.
- Spicy Kick: Include a diced jalapeño or a dash of red pepper flakes for some heat.
- Creamy Option: Stir in a splash of coconut milk or a dollop of cream for a richer soup.
Frequently Asked Questions
-
Can I use frozen vegetables?
Absolutely! Frozen vegetables are a great shortcut and can be used instead of fresh ones. Just adjust the cooking time slightly. -
How can I make this soup more filling?
Add beans, lentils, or grain like quinoa or rice to make the soup heartier. -
Is it okay to use store-bought broth?
Yes, store-bought vegetable broth can save you time! Just check for low-sodium options to control salt levels. -
Can I make it in a slow cooker?
Yes! Simply throw all the ingredients into your sl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 3-4 hours. -
What can I garnish the soup with?
Fresh herbs like basil, parsley, or cilantro work wonderfully. You might also add a sprinkle of cheese or croutons for extra texture.
